排程演算法理論上能得到最短的平均等待時間

排程演算法,通常指的是一些最佳化等待時間或排隊時間的算法,如先進先出(FIFO)或優先權佇列等。這些算法可以用來對任務或請求進行排序,以最大限度地減少等待時間。

理論上,通過正確的排程算法,確實可以獲得最短的平均等待時間。這是因為排程算法的目標就是將任務按照優先權、時間要求等因素進行排序,儘可能地讓等待時間最短的任務先被處理。

然而,這需要有一個準確的系統模型和準確的輸入數據,否則可能會得到不理想的結果。此外,如果系統中存在不可預測的延遲或錯誤,那麼即使使用最好的排程算法,也可能無法保證得到最短的平均等待時間。

具體的排程算法會因套用場景的不同而不同,比如有些適用於實時系統,有些適用於資源受限的系統,還有些適用於有截止期限的任務等。因此,選擇適合的排程算法也是實現最短平均等待時間的重要一環。